Output f621e2414693543a4d6c9ed2157a3e54ae26854cc8b22b447c56f54e2c7922ed:0

value
15683000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bdd6fd78621f89d65e6f7912a2b4caed6e1285b OP_EQUALVERIFY OP_CHECKSIG
address
1M3YFiUs6ukH94pHE2JeLaXNeHMAY4Ag2D
transaction
f621e2414693543a4d6c9ed2157a3e54ae26854cc8b22b447c56f54e2c7922ed
spent
true